Flat Tire

No one’s immune to a flat tire! When driving on the road on sharp objects such as glass, nails and screws there always a probability of a pierced or torn tire.  If you are lucky, the object can be housed in the tire not allowing the air to escape.

The poor road conditions may be another reason to a flat tire. Holes can lead into in a tire puncture soon.

Puncture proof tire

The main objective of a puncture proof tire is the possibility to drive a few kilometers to the nearest service station or workshop without having to stop.

The puncture proof tire is reinforcement on the sides to not be crushed with the vehicle weight.

Despite being a valid option, puncture proof tire are more expensive than traditional tires.

 

 

Tire repair: How to do?

If you encounter a puncture in the tire, we recommend that you follow one of the following steps:

  1. Replace the flat tire with a spare tire

A fat tire with a nail? In cases like this, replacing the tire is the simplest option.

But how can you change a flat tire? Or how can you repair the puncture? That’s easy. Most cars have a spare tyre and a tool set in the trunk, including a hydraulic jack and  a wheel wrench, so you can remove the flat tire and replace it with the spare one.

Here are the steps you should take to replace a flat tire:

  • Lift the vehicle with the hydraulic jack.
  • Remove the tire nuts with the wheel wrench;
  • Remove the flat tire.
  • Place the spare tire;
  • Tighten the nuts in the same place.
  • Put the jack down.

How to change a flat tire on the side of the road

If you need to change a flat tire on the side of the road, we suggest you take some care:

  • Stop the vehicle in a safe place.
  • Place the signal triangle at a regulated distance.
  • Dress the safety vest.

When you check that all the safety conditions are met to replace the tyre, you can do it.

 

 

  1. Repair the hole of a tyre with a tire repair kit

If you have a tire repair kit you can repair it and drive smoothly to the nearest service station.

We remind you that whenever you immobilize the vehicle on the side of the road, you must consider the safety conditions referred to in the previous point.

There are two types of tire repair kits: the tire repair spray and the tire repair kit.

  • Tire repair spray

The spray fits the tire from the inside out and fills it with enough pressure so that it can move to the nearest service station. This spray does not work for holes larger than 5mm or tire side tears.

How much does a tire repair spray cost?

It costs around 10 euros and can be purchased at any auto parts and accessories store.

  • Tire repair kit

The tire repair kit is used to apply seal strip plug to the puncture site so that it fills space and does not allow air to come out. To be able to repair a puncture in a tire you must follow the following steps:

  1. Locate the puncture and use the kit drill to clean the puncture;
  2. Fix the seal strip plug to the puncture until it reaches half its length. If a seal strip plug is not enough, two should be glued to fully occupy the puncture.
  3. Carefully remove tool used to apply the plug
  4. Cut the excess seal strip plug.
  5. Fill the tire with an air compressor or with the mini air compressor inside the kit.

How much does a tire repair kit cost?

The price of a complete tire repair kit is around 40 euros and can be purchased at any auto parts and accessories store. The prices can change depending on the number of seal strip plugs on it and whether or not an air compressor is present.

How much does it cost to fix a punctured tire?

The price is around 10 euros. It fluctuates depending on the puncture severity and where it is located.

Has a tire side tear resolution?” It depends, but in the worst case scenario you have to buy a new tire.

When it is impossible to repair the puncture, we advise you to replace both tires on the same axle so that both have the same wear allowing a smooth and safe driving.
